8-K: Clene's CNM-Au8 Shows Significant ALS Biomarker Reductions
Clinical Trial Results
Clene Inc. announced statistically significant reductions in key ALS biomarkers, NfL and GFAP, for its drug CNM-Au8, supporting an accelerated approval pathway.
Summary
- Statistically significant reductions in neurofilament light (NfL) and glial fibrillary acidic protein (GFAP) were observed in ALS participants treated with CNM-Au8.
- Biomarker improvements are strongly associated with longer survival, demonstrating an 80% reduction in the risk of death for participants with the greatest declines in NfL and GFAP.
- These analyses followed FDA recommendations to strengthen the persuasiveness of original NfL findings and build on prior constructive FDA interactions.
- Clene has requested a Type C meeting with the FDA in the first quarter of 2026 to present the full dataset and plans an NDA submission under the accelerated approval pathway in the same quarter.
- The Phase 3 RESTORE-ALS trial is planned to serve as the post-approval confirmatory study.
- CNM-Au8 demonstrated a strong safety profile across over 1,000 patient years of exposure, with no serious adverse events identified as related to treatment.

Positives
- Statistically significant reductions in NfL levels were observed in the NIH-EAP (p = 0.0373) and confirmed in the HEALEY ALS Platform Trial (p=0.0013).
- Statistically significant declines in GFAP were identified during the double-blind period in the HEALEY ALS Platform Trial (p<0.05) and were highly correlated with NfL change.
- NfL and GFAP biomarker declines are strongly associated with improved survival, showing an 80% reduction in the risk of death (Cox HR: 0.191, 95% CI: 0.047 β 0.782, p=0.0210) for participants with the greatest declines.
- Updated survival analyses demonstrated clinically meaningful and statistically significant survival benefit for CNM-Au8 30 mg, with a 73% reduction in risk of death in the full analysis set (p=0.0144) and a 77% reduction in the comparable risk set (p=0.0151) at one year.
- Placebo-to-CNM-Au8 switchers showed a significant restricted mean survival time (RMST) benefit of +30.7 days at one year following treatment initiation (95% CI 7.52 β 53.85, p=0.0094).
- The data is remarkably consistent across multiple analyses, including the NIH-EAP, HEALEY OLE, and placebo switchers, reinforcing the drug's potential disease-modifying activity.
- CNM-Au8 maintains a strong safety profile across over 1,000 patient years of exposure, with no significant safety concerns or serious adverse events identified as related to treatment.
Negatives
- In the primary analysis population of non-bulbar onset participants, the Week 36 AUC NfL change was not statistically significant (p=0.2085).

Future Outlook
Clene plans to hold a Type C meeting with the FDA in the first quarter of 2026 to present the full dataset supporting accelerated approval. The company intends to submit an NDA under the accelerated approval pathway in the same quarter, with the Phase 3 RESTORE-ALS trial serving as the post-approval confirmatory study.
Management Comments
- "We followed the FDAs roadmap and the data delivered. Statistically significant NfL reductions in more advanced real-world ALS patients; a second independent disease-specific biomarker (GFAP) that moves in lock-step with NfL and is itself statistically significant; and clear evidence in placebo switchers (placebo-to-CNM-Au8) showing that CNM-Au8-treated participants biomarkers follow nearly identical trajectories seen in the original active arm during the double-blind treatment phase of the HEALEY ALS Platform Trial. This is a remarkably consistent dataset that makes a strong case for accelerated approval. We look forward to presenting these analyses to the Division in the requested Type C meeting in the first quarter of 2026 and working with the FDA toward an NDA submission for accelerated approval." Rob Etherington, President and CEO of Clene.
- "We believe these data show the potential enduring effect of CNM-Au8, because this NIH-EAP data includes participants who are generally more advanced than a typical ALS clinical trial population and still show concordant NfL decline. The consistency of NfL and GFAP reductions in more advanced patients treated in the Expanded Access Program is particularly compelling and suggests potential disease-modifying activity of CNM-Au8." Dr. Jinsy Andrews, MD, MSc, Director of the Amyotrophic Lateral Sclerosis Center and Medical Director of Clinical Trials in the Department of Neurology at NYU Grossman School of Medicine and principal investigator of the NIH-sponsored EAP.

Comparison to Industry Standards
- The effect size for NfL decline in the NIH-EAP (Week 36 AUC GMR of 0.914) was similar to that observed in the original double-blind phase of the HEALEY ALS Platform Trial (Week 24 AUC GMR of 0.901).
- Survival benefit was demonstrated against 'concurrent Regimen A controls' in the HEALEY ALS Platform Trial, showing a 73-77% reduction in the risk of death.
- Comparisons of NIH-EAP participants to 'natural history ALS controls' were made using the U.S. ANSWER ALS dataset, which was selected for its reliability and defensibility for regulatory purposes over a previously considered European dataset.
- The NIH-EAP data includes participants who are generally more advanced than a typical ALS clinical trial population, yet still showed concordant NfL decline, suggesting robust efficacy even in a more challenging patient group.
